Using the CHA2DS2-VASc score for refining stroke risk stratification in 'low-risk' Asian patients with atrial

The CHA2DS2-VASc score is superior to the ATRIA score for predicting ischemic stroke in atrial fibrillation patients. ATRIA misclassifies many patients as low-risk, while CHA2DS2-VASc accurately identifies truly low-risk individuals.

Area of Science:

  • Cardiology
  • Neurology
  • Public Health

Background:

  • Atrial fibrillation (AF) necessitates risk stratification for ischemic stroke.
  • The Anticoagulation and Risk Factors in Atrial Fibrillation (ATRIA) score is a proposed system for AF risk assessment.
  • The ability of the ATRIA score to identify low-risk AF patients for stroke remains uncertain.

Purpose of the Study:

  • To compare the predictive performance of the ATRIA score against the CHA2DS2-VASc score for ischemic stroke in AF patients.
  • To evaluate the accuracy of both scoring systems in identifying low-risk individuals.

Main Methods:

  • Utilized the National Health Insurance research database in Taiwan.
  • Included 186,570 AF patients not receiving antithrombotic therapy.
  • Assessed ischemic stroke as the primary clinical endpoint over a mean follow-up of 3.4 years.

Main Results:

  • CHA2DS2-VASc demonstrated superior predictive accuracy over ATRIA (c-index 0.698 vs. 0.627, p < 0.0001).
  • CHA2DS2-VASc significantly improved risk reclassification by 11.7% compared to ATRIA (p < 0.0001).
  • Among patients with ATRIA score 0-5, CHA2DS2-VASc identified a wide range of stroke risks, with significantly better discrimination (c-index 0.629 vs. 0.593, p < 0.0001).

Conclusions:

  • The ATRIA score inadequately identifies low-risk AF patients, with annual stroke rates up to 2.95% at 1 year.
  • AF patients with a CHA2DS2-VASc score of 0 represent a truly low-risk group, with an approximate 1% annual stroke rate.
  • CHA2DS2-VASc is a more reliable tool for stroke risk stratification in AF patients compared to ATRIA.
